Antinociception

Antinociception is the process of blocking or dampening the body’s detection of painful stimuli.

It can occur naturally through the body’s own pain-control systems (like endorphins) or can be induced by medical treatments. Techniques such as pulsed radiofrequency, spinal cord stimulation, or certain medications work by enhancing antinociceptive pathways. Understanding antinociception helps physicians design treatments that don’t just mask pain, but actively modify how the nervous system responds to it.
